What Should You Consider When Choosing a Sports Card Scanner?

When choosing the best scanners for sports cards, several key factors should be considered to ensure optimal performance and quality.

  • Scanning Resolution: A higher scanning resolution is crucial for capturing the fine details and vibrant colors of sports cards. Look for scanners that offer at least 300 DPI (dots per inch) for clear images, especially if you plan to enlarge or print the scanned cards.
  • Speed: The speed of the scanner is important, especially if you have a large collection. Fast scanning speeds can save time, but ensure that speed does not compromise the quality of the scan.
  • Flatbed vs. Sheet-fed: Flatbed scanners provide more versatility as they can handle various card sizes and types without damaging them. Sheet-fed scanners may be faster but can potentially damage thicker cards or those with unique finishes.
  • Software Compatibility: Consider the software that comes with the scanner, as it should be user-friendly and compatible with your operating system. Good software can enhance the scanning process, offering features like image editing and organization tools.
  • Portability: If you plan to take your scanner to events or shows, its weight and size are important factors. A lightweight and compact scanner will be easier to transport, while still being effective for scanning cards on the go.
  • Price: Budget is always a consideration. While it’s tempting to opt for the cheapest option, investing in a higher-quality scanner can pay off in the long run with better performance and durability.
  • Customer Reviews and Brand Reputation: Researching customer reviews and the reputation of the brand can provide insight into the reliability and performance of the scanner. Brands with a strong track record in the scanning market are often a safer choice.

Why Is Card Thickness Sensitivity Important in a Scanner?

Card thickness sensitivity is important in a scanner because it determines the scanner’s ability to accurately capture and digitize various types of sports cards without damaging them or compromising the quality of the images.

According to a study by the International Imaging Industry Association, scanners designed for specialized materials, like sports cards, must have adjustable settings to accommodate different thicknesses and textures to avoid jamming or misalignment during the scanning process. Scanners that lack this sensitivity can lead to scratches, bent corners, or other damage that can significantly reduce the card’s value.

The underlying mechanism involves the scanner’s feeding mechanism, which must be calibrated to handle the specific thickness of cards. If a scanner is not sensitive to this variable, it may apply too much pressure or not enough, causing cards that are thicker or thinner than the machine’s specifications to be mishandled. Additionally, cards made from varying materials—like glossy finishes or thicker cardstock—require different scanning conditions to ensure that images are captured clearly without distortion or loss of detail.

Furthermore, the resolution and quality of the scanned image can be affected by the card’s thickness. Scanners that are not equipped to handle variations in thickness may produce lower-quality images, as the scanning head might not be able to maintain the optimal distance from the card’s surface. This can lead to blurriness or inadequate color representation, which is particularly important for collectors looking for high-quality digital representations of their cards.

What Are the Best Practices for Scanning Sports Cards to Achieve High Quality?

To achieve high-quality scans of sports cards, it’s essential to follow specific best practices in scanning.

  • Use a Flatbed Scanner: A flatbed scanner provides a smooth, even surface that ensures the card is scanned without warping or bending. This type of scanner typically captures images at higher resolutions, preserving the details and colors of the card.
  • Set the Correct Resolution: Scanning at a minimum of 300 dpi is recommended for sports cards to ensure that fine details such as text and images are clearly captured. Higher resolutions, like 600 dpi, can be beneficial for cards with intricate designs or for future enlargements.
  • Utilize Proper Settings: Adjusting color settings to match the card’s original colors is crucial. Using the ‘photo’ or ‘fine’ scanning mode can enhance the quality, as these settings are optimized for capturing vibrant colors and subtle gradients.
  • Keep the Scanner Clean: Regularly cleaning the scanner glass and the surrounding area helps prevent dust and smudges from affecting the quality of the scans. Any debris can lead to unwanted artifacts in the scanned images.
  • Use a High-Quality Image Format: Save scanned images in a lossless format like TIFF or PNG to prevent degradation of quality. JPEG files, while smaller, can lose details due to compression, which is not ideal for archival purposes.
  • Scan in a Controlled Environment: Ensure that the scanning is done in a well-lit area to avoid reflections and shadows on the card. Avoid scanning in direct sunlight, which can cause glare, and use diffused lighting to eliminate harsh shadows.
  • Handle Cards with Care: Always handle sports cards using clean hands or gloves to avoid fingerprints and smudges. This practice not only maintains the card’s condition but also ensures that the scans reflect the card’s true quality.
  • Crop and Edit Post-Scan: After scanning, use image editing software to crop and adjust the images as needed. This step allows for the removal of any excess background and can enhance the overall presentation of the scanned card.

What Handling Techniques Should Be Followed to Avoid Damage?

To avoid damage when handling sports cards, several techniques should be followed:

  • Use Soft Sleeves: Always place cards in soft sleeves immediately after handling them to protect them from dust, dirt, and fingerprints. These sleeves act as a barrier that prevents scratches and other surface damage.
  • Handle with Clean Hands: Before touching your sports cards, ensure your hands are clean and dry. Oils and dirt from your fingers can transfer onto the card surface, leading to potential long-term damage.
  • Avoid Direct Sunlight: Keep sports cards out of direct sunlight to prevent fading and discoloration. Prolonged exposure to UV rays can degrade the card’s material and diminish its value.
  • Store in a Controlled Environment: Maintain a stable temperature and humidity level where you store your cards, ideally between 65-70°F and 40-50% humidity. Fluctuations can warp or mold cards, affecting their integrity.
  • Use a Hard Case for Valuable Cards: For high-value cards, invest in hard cases that provide more robust protection against physical damage. These cases can also help prevent bending and creasing, which are common concerns during storage or transport.
  • Avoid Eating or Drinking Near Cards: When handling sports cards, refrain from consuming food or beverages that could spill or leave residues. Accidental spills can cause irreparable damage to the cards, leading to loss of value.
  • Limit Handling: Minimize the number of times you take cards out of their storage. Excessive handling increases the risk of wear and tear, and it’s best to only interact with them when necessary.

How Can Lighting Affect Your Scanning Results?

Lighting plays a crucial role in the quality of scanning results, especially when dealing with items like sports cards.

  • Natural Lighting: Natural light can provide a balanced and even illumination that helps to minimize shadows and reflections that may obscure details on sports cards. However, it can be inconsistent due to changes in the weather or time of day.
  • Artificial Lighting: Using high-quality artificial lighting, such as LED lights, can ensure consistent illumination and reduce glare. The color temperature of the lights should be considered, as lights that are too warm or cool can alter the appearance of the card’s colors.
  • Lighting Angle: The angle at which the light hits the card can significantly impact the scanning results. Lighting from above can create unwanted reflections, while side lighting can help to reveal textures and details that might otherwise be missed.
  • Diffused Lighting: Employing diffusers or softboxes can help to create a soft, even light that reduces harsh shadows and glare. This is particularly useful for glossy sports cards where reflections can hide important details.
  • Positioning of the Scanner: The location of the scanner in relation to the light source is essential; ensuring that the scanner is positioned to avoid direct light can help to achieve clearer scans without unwanted reflections.
